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Boomer Lake Park (Stillwater, OK)
Boomer Lake Park is situated in the northern part of Stillwater, Oklahoma, easily accessible via major roadways. North Washington Street serves as the primary artery providing direct access to the park's entrances and parking areas. The park lies just a few miles north of downtown Stillwater and the Oklahoma State University campus, offering a convenient escape for residents and visitors alike. Getting to Boomer Lake Park is straightforward from Will Rogers World Airport (OKC) in Oklahoma City, which is approximately a 60-mile drive south via I-35 S and OK-51 E. Driving times from the airport can range from 1 hour to 1 hour and 30 minutes, depending on traffic. Within Stillwater, local bus services may offer limited routes near the park, but driving or using rideshares remains the most common method of transport. For those arriving for events or peak seasons, utilizing the designated parking lots is key; arriving earlier in the day, especially on weekends or during organized events, is recommended to secure a spot and avoid potential delays entering the park.

Boomer Lake Park Trails
Explore miles of paved and unpaved trails winding through Boomer Lake Park, offering scenic routes for walking, jogging, and cycling. The main paved loop encircles the lake, providing picturesque views and access to various park amenities like playgrounds, picnic areas, and fishing spots. Several smaller, unpaved paths branch off into wooded areas, perfect for a more immersive nature experience. Keep an eye out for local bird species and enjoy the tranquility of the lake setting. The trails are well-maintained and suitable for all fitness levels, making it a versatile destination for active individuals and families.

Weather & Seasons at Boomer Lake Park
- Winter: Winter in Stillwater typically brings cool to cold temperatures, with average highs in the 40s and 50s Fahrenheit. Bundle up in layers, including a warm coat, hat, and gloves, for comfortable outdoor activities. Evenings can be quite chilly, so plan accordingly if staying after dusk. The park remains open, offering a stark, quiet beauty, but be mindful of icy patches on trails after any precipitation.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er provide some of the most pleasant weather for Boomer Lake Park, with temperatures warming into the 60s, 70s, and 80s Fahrenheit. Light jackets or sweaters are often sufficient for mornings and evenings, while short sleeves are comfortable during the day. This is an ideal time for hiking, picnicking, and enjoying the park's full range of activities before the intense summer heat arrives.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er in Stillwater is characterized by significant heat and humidity, with temperatures frequently reaching into the 90s and sometimes exceeding 100 degrees Fahrenheit. Stay hydrated by carrying plenty of water, wear light, breathable clothing, and take advantage of shaded areas. Early morning or late evening activities are often more comfortable during this period, and sunscreen is essential.
- Fall season: Fall brings a welcome respite from the summer heat, with temperatures cooling down to the 60s and 70s Fahrenheit. The crisp air is perfect for enjoying the park's trails and open spaces as the leaves change color. Layers are recommended, as mornings can be cool and afternoons mild, transitioning towards colder temperatures as the season progresses into late fall.
- Rain & snow: Rainfall is common throughout the year in Stillwater, with thunderstorms a possibility, especially in spring and summer. Umbrellas or rain gear are advisable. Snowfall occurs in winter, though accumulations are usually light and temporary. Wet or snowy conditions can make trails slippery and reduce visibility, so exercise caution if visiting during or immediately after precipitation.
